Gary Swiber Obituary

Gary David Swiber, age 64, died on August 8, 2015 at 1250pm. He was born in New Orleans to the late Dominick Harold Swiber, Jr. and the late Rosemary G. Alito. He has been a resident of Jefferson Parish for the past 25 years. He graduated from Holy Cross High School and attended University of New Orleans. Before retirement, he worked in the family business as a screen printer. He is survived by two sons, Ross Michael (Susan) and Kevin Matthew (Brittney) and a daughter, Vikki Cleveland; six grandchildren, Dominick, Lucas, Avery, Felix Swiber and Justin and Ashley Cleveland. In addition, he is survived by one sister, Cynthia Swiber, his nephew, Derek Varvaro, nieces Michelle Corley (John) and Kristin Varvaro.
